Mojarra

Mojarra is the open-source reference implementation of the Jakarta Faces specification, formerly known as JavaServer Faces (JSF). Managed by the Eclipse Foundation as part of the EE4J project, it provides a server-side component-based framework for building web user interfaces in Java. Ninja Framework

The Ninja Framework is a Java-based Model-View-Controller framework primarily utilized for backend development. It’s notable for its efficiency in building fullstack applications through its MVC structure and reliance on Java. Developers working with Java and seeking a robust framework for creating web applications will find it particularly useful.
